Which value of b would make 16x? - bx + 25 a perfect square trinomial?

a. 4
b. 5
C. 20
d. 40

Answer:

d. 40

Explanation:

Consider the square ...

(px +q)² = (px)² +2(px)(q) +q² = p²x² +2pqx +q²

Comparing this to your expression, you see ...

16 = p² ⇒ p = ±4

25 = q² ⇒ q = ±5

-b = 2pq = 2(±4)(±5) = ±40

The expression is a perfect square trinomial when b = 40.

Additional comment

When the linear term has a negative coefficient, we know the signs of the binomial terms are different. We conventionally write the square with the constant term in the binomial being negative:

16x² -40x +25 = (4x -5)²
